In August of 2022, The Eaton County Planning Commission initiated the process of updating the 2011 County Master Plan, which helps to guide future land use in the county. The Planning Commission, county staff and ROWE Professional Services Company, the contractor selected to assist the county with the project, have been working diligently on the update since then.
In October of 2022, the county and ROWE hosted several focus group meetings with local officials throughout the county. During the months of December and January of 2022 the county and ROWE hosted focus groups with stakeholders to gather their input on what priorities should be for the plan.
Community engagement/participation was sought during the spring of 2023 by way of two community surveys that were developed to gather public input for the plan. The surveys were available on our website and Facebook page. In addition, the surveys were emailed to stakeholders and townships. The surveys were also available via hardcopy in most county offices.
The Planning Commission worked on the review of each chapter of the Master Plan during the spring and summer of 2023. This included the review and update of each township’s future land use map. Meetings were held with each township individually to discuss potential changes within the local community.
Public open houses were held in November of 2023 to allow the public to review the plan. The open houses were held in the Eaton County Board of Commissioner’s Room at the Eaton County Complex, Chester Township Hall and Walton Township Hall.
The Planning Commission completed their final review of the Draft Eaton County Master Plan at their December 5, 2023 meeting.
The Eaton County Board of Commissioners will review the plan at their January 17, 2024 meeting.
